Fibromyalgia represents a neurological disorder characterized by amplified pain processing in the central nervous system. The condition affects approximately 2-4% of the population, with women experiencing fibromyalgia at higher rates than men. Fibromyalgia symptoms include widespread musculoskeletal pain, chronic fatigue, sleep disturbances, cognitive difficulties often called "fibro fog," and heightened sensitivity to touch, light, and sound.

Fibromyalgia results from dysfunction in pain processing within the central nervous system, creating amplified pain signals throughout the body. Current research suggests that genetic factors, infections, physical trauma, and psychological stress may trigger fibromyalgia development in susceptible individuals. The condition involves abnormal neurotransmitter levels, particularly serotonin and norepinephrine, which affect pain perception and sleep regulation.
Fibromyalgia diagnosis relies primarily on clinical evaluation since no specific laboratory tests or imaging studies definitively identify the condition. Dr. Jason Cheshire uses established diagnostic criteria including widespread pain lasting more than three months and tenderness in specific anatomical locations. The diagnosis process also excludes other conditions that might cause similar symptoms, ensuring accurate identification of fibromyalgia.
Effective fibromyalgia treatment requires multimodal approaches that address both pain symptoms and underlying dysfunction. FDA-approved medications including duloxetine, milnacipran, and pregabalin provide symptom management for some patients. However, these medications often produce side effects and may not address root causes of pain amplification.
